1991 chevy c1500 manual trans won't shift
Is the clutch working? Will it roll freely when engaged? If so then it probably is just the linkage sync in the top of transmission. Or it is stuck in probably first or third? Not positive how that one is. But there is three movable linkages. 1 and 2, 3 and 4, 5 and R. In order to shift a different one the one your on has to go back to neutral or the other one won't shift. The gearshift probably jumped over to one that won't move. And you have to take it off and set them back to neutral and put it back together.
Or It has broken gears, which would have to be real bad to keep it out of all gears.

My speedometer is stuck on 30 and wont move either
You'll probably need to either replace the cluster with a used one, or send your cluster out to be fixed. Most dealers offer an exchange service for a fee. You get a rebuilt unit with the mileage set to your current number.
No brake lights
Could be your turn signal switch!
The brake lights in this run through the turn signal switches!
